Turkey Prepares for NATO Meeting

Police in Ankara arrested many people. They want the city to be safe for the NATO meeting.

The NATO meeting is on July 7 and 8. President Donald Trump will go there. The police arrested 209 people. Some people are from the Islamic State. Other people are from a group called DHKP-C.

Police also arrested 24 people in Istanbul and other cities. Last month, the police arrested 324 people from the Islamic State. The government wants to stop bad people before they act.

Now, people cannot have protests in the street. This rule started on June 28. Police closed some roads near the airport. They also closed the areas near the hotels for the leaders.

🕒 The 'Past Time' Pattern
Look at how the text talks about things that already happened. To move to A2, you need to recognize the -ed ending.
Spot the pattern:
- Arrest Arrested
- Close Closed
- Start Started
How to use it: If it happened last month or on June 28, just add -ed to the action word.
Example Change:
- Today: The police arrest people. Yesterday: The police arrested people.
